# InkLedger Environments

InkLedger, our PDF invoice renderer, runs in three environments: dev, staging, and production. Each environment has its own font cache, template bucket, and render queue. New team members should verify staging parity before promoting any template change. Please read each setting carefully before editing anything. The staging environment currently uses the following configuration values.

deployment values, yadup-tajof:
oliath:
  log_level: debug
  metrics_host: metrics.oliath.zemvarlabs.internal
  pool_size: 4

Team — deep-link routing for Pinefold mobile now resolves through the Wayline router instead of the legacy intent map. Old links keep working via a shim; shim dies in two releases, so migrate anything you own. Routing table lives in the app config, not code. The build that ships this carries the token listed below.

build token for tajeg-bajep: htk14_409ba9df6b8acb

When a deep link into the Lanternfox app fails to route, first check whether the path matches a pattern in the routing manifest; unregistered paths silently fall back to the home screen, which users report as "the link did nothing." Before paging the mobile team, capture the full link and the app version. The triage checklist is maintained here.

runbook for tagug-hafog: https://jira.lumiclabs.internal/projects/pages/pages/9773c0d8

# Build Provenance: Incremental Rebuilds on Mosswire

Quick primer: Mosswire only rebuilds pages whose content hash changed, so "why didn't my page update?" usually means the source hash matched. Every incremental run writes a provenance record — which inputs, which template version, which cache entries it reused. If output looks stale, don't nuke the cache first; check the provenance log. Each record is keyed by the token that appears below.

build token for fafof-tageg: htk21_f30a3062ec5a0972b3bbf

Step 4: Migrate per-tenant rate quotas to the new Lanternwick schema. Run the backfill script against the quotas table, then verify row counts match the legacy export. Overrides migrate last; flag any tenant with a null ceiling to the Brightmoor team. Do not enable enforcement until verification passes. Run the backfill against the quota database using the connection below.

database URL for bahop-yagep: mssql://sildor_svc:35ha7jz@db-fb6d.nelvrodyn.example:5432/casath